What Is Crouzon Syndrome?

Crouzon syndrome is a congenital disorder that falls under a category of conditions known as craniofacial dysostosis. The hallmark of the syndrome is the early fusion of certain skull bones, a process called craniosynostosis, which results in an abnormal head shape and potential complications in brain development. The premature closure of these bones restricts normal skull growth, which can lead to developmental delays and neurological issues. Crouzon syndrome is typically diagnosed in infancy or early childhood and requires lifelong management.

The condition is inherited in an autosomal dominant manner, which means that a child has a 50% chance of inheriting the condition if one parent carries the gene for the disorder. However, in some cases, Crouzon syndrome can result from a spontaneous genetic mutation, without any family history of the condition.

Causes and Genetic Mechanism

Crouzon syndrome is caused by mutations in the FGFR2 gene, which plays a critical role in the growth and development of bones and tissues. The mutation causes the premature fusion of specific skull bones, restricting normal brain and skull growth. This fusion can also affect the bones in the face, leading to prominent features such as a narrow skull, wide-set eyes, and an underdeveloped jaw.

The FGFR2 gene mutation is inherited in an autosomal dominant pattern, meaning that only one copy of the mutated gene is necessary to cause the syndrome. In most cases, the mutation is inherited from one parent who carries the gene, but it can also occur sporadically as a new mutation in an individual without a family history of the syndrome.

Common Symptoms of Crouzon Syndrome

The symptoms of Crouzon syndrome vary depending on the severity of the condition and the specific bones affected. However, some common signs and symptoms include:

  • Abnormal head shape: The skull may appear misshapen or flattened due to the early fusion of skull bones.
  • Wide-set eyes: The fusion of certain facial bones can cause the eyes to appear widely spaced.
  • Bulging eyes: In some cases, the eyes may protrude due to changes in the orbit.
  • Vision problems: Children with Crouzon syndrome are at an increased risk for vision issues such as strabismus (crossed eyes) and amblyopia (lazy eye).
  • Hearing loss: The abnormal development of the skull can affect the bones of the middle ear, leading to hearing difficulties.
  • Speech and developmental delays: Cognitive development may be delayed, and some children may experience speech issues.

Not all individuals with Crouzon syndrome will experience the same symptoms, and the severity of the condition can vary greatly between individuals.

Diagnosing Crouzon Syndrome

Crouzon syndrome is usually diagnosed through a combination of clinical evaluation and genetic testing. A doctor will conduct a physical examination, noting the characteristic facial features and head shape. Imaging tests such as X-rays or CT scans can be used to assess the extent of craniosynostosis and to help confirm the diagnosis.

Genetic testing is often performed to identify mutations in the FGFR2 gene, which confirms the diagnosis of Crouzon syndrome. In some cases, prenatal testing may be offered if there is a family history of the condition, providing an early indication of whether a baby might be affected.

Treatment Options for Crouzon Syndrome

While there is no cure for Crouzon syndrome, several treatments can help manage symptoms and improve quality of life. The treatment plan is typically individualized based on the specific needs of the patient and the severity of the condition. Common treatments include:

  • Surgical interventions: Surgery is often required to correct craniosynostosis and ensure the skull and brain have adequate space to grow. This may involve surgery to separate fused skull bones and reshape the skull. Early intervention is crucial for preventing developmental delays.
  • Vision correction: If vision problems are present, corrective lenses or surgery may be necessary to treat strabismus, amblyopia, or other eye conditions.
  • Hearing aids: For children with hearing loss, hearing aids or other assistive devices may help improve auditory function.
  • Speech and physical therapy: Therapy may be recommended to help with speech, motor skills, and cognitive development. Early intervention with speech and physical therapy can be very beneficial in improving communication and motor coordination.
  • Ongoing monitoring: Regular follow-up visits with specialists, including neurosurgeons, ophthalmologists, and speech therapists, are essential for managing the long-term effects of Crouzon syndrome.

The goal of treatment is to improve the child’s functional abilities and quality of life, allowing them to lead a healthy and fulfilling life.

Long-Term Outlook for Children with Crouzon Syndrome

With early diagnosis and appropriate medical care, many children with Crouzon syndrome can lead relatively normal lives. The key to a positive outcome is early intervention, particularly with regard to surgical procedures to address skull and facial abnormalities. By correcting craniosynostosis early on, the risk of developmental delays and neurological complications can be minimized.

However, children with Crouzon syndrome may face ongoing challenges, such as the need for regular surgeries, vision and hearing issues, and cognitive delays. The severity of these challenges varies between individuals, and the prognosis depends on the specific genetic mutation and how early treatment begins.

With proper support, including therapy and regular medical care, most children with Crouzon syndrome can thrive in their daily lives and reach their full potential.

Preventing Crouzon Syndrome and Genetic Counseling

As Crouzon syndrome is a genetic disorder, there is no way to prevent it. However, genetic counseling can help families understand their risk of passing the condition on to their children. If one parent carries the mutated FGFR2 gene, there is a 50% chance that their child will inherit the condition.

Couples with a family history of Crouzon syndrome or craniofacial disorders may choose to undergo genetic counseling before becoming pregnant. Prenatal genetic testing can also provide early insight into whether a baby may be affected by the condition, allowing for early intervention and planning.
